My 96 Evinrude 48 is surging when you open the throttle. Last time I went out I replaced the primer bulb and re ran the fuel lines with a water seperator and the boat ran fine. Today, surging. You can let off the throttle and let it idle for a few seconds then open it back up and it will run fine for about 30 secs to 1 minute, then the surging. Any ideas as to what I should check out?

Try pumping the primer constantly and see if the surge goes away, maybe you have fuel pump going out.

If pumping the primer bulb corrects the problem, check all fuel line connections to the pump to make sure it is not sucking air. If all the connections are good and tight, replace/repair the fuel pump.
